Cleveland Way sold prices

The registered record for Cleveland Way runs to 6 sales, and the middle of that range is £515,252. Prices have ranged from £355,000 to £768,000, so an asking price only makes sense once you have seen the specific floor, aspect and state of repair. 83% of what sold was flats, and 6 of the last 6 were leasehold — worth checking the term before you offer. The most recent registered sale went through on 27 Jan 2026.
